About Cupcake mix

Cupcake Mix is a convenient baking solution designed to create soft, fluffy cupcakes with minimal effort. Typically, it contains a blend of fl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t, along with added ingredients such as flavoring agents and stabilizers. Some mixes may also include powdered milk or eggs. This versatile product is inspired by classic American baking traditions, used widely in desserts across Western cuisine. While cupcakes made from the mix are rich and indulgent, they tend to be high in sugar and refined carbohydrates, which should be consumed in moderation. Some mixes offer healthier options, incorporating whole-grain flour or reduced sugar formulas. Pairing cupcakes with fresh fruit or protein-rich toppings can help balance their nutritional profile. Ideal for celebrations and baking novices, cupcake mix provides an easy way to enjoy homemade treats with friends and family.
